    BPS does not block Google or any of the other Search Engines. You can check and verify this by using your Google Webmaster Tools account and using the Crawl >>> Fetch as Google tool.

    If you have added additional custom .htaccess code then it is possible that your custom code is blocking Google. So check that additional custom .htaccess code if the Fetch as Google tool says there is a problem.

    BPS blocks HEAD Requests by default. Online HTTP Status checking tools typically make a HEAD Request to your website. If you would like to allow HEAD Requests on your website then click the link below.

    FTP to your website and change the root .htaccess file permissions back to 644 permissions. If the site comes back up then your Host does not allow you to lock your root .htaccess file. Go to the BPS htaccess File Editor tab page and click the Turn AutoLock Off button.

    If the site does not come back up after changing the root .htaccess file permissions then delete the root .htaccess file and the wp-admin .htaccess files. Your Host does not allow you to use .htaccess files on your website.
